One of New York’s leading plastic surgeons revealed to DailyMail.com which surgeries clients are looking for the most in 2023.
Dr. Barry Weintraub, who has a practice in Manhattan, said one of the standouts this year so far has been oral fat removal surgery.
The procedure – which Chrissy Teigen has openly admitted to having – involves removing facial fat to highlight the bone structure, particularly the cheekbones and the hollowed areas between the cheeks and jawline.
But Dr Weintraub said an anti-aging procedure involving radio waves had also started to take off in recent months, along with chin implants.
And a favorite celebrity surgery is still hugely popular.
Buccal fat removal
Popularized by celebrities such as Chrissy Teigen — and reportedly behind the jaws of Lea Michelle and Sophie Turner — oral fat surgery is all the rage this winter.
The surgery removes the buccal fat pads from inside the mouth. Dr. Weintraub says these pads sometimes serve as a buffer between teeth when chewing, but aren’t entirely necessary.
A surgeon will take what Dr. Weintraub describes as a “spoonful” of fat from a patient’s cheek, removing some of the “puff” from their cheeks.
He compares the effect it has on a person’s face to make it look like they’re smoking a cigarette – but permanently. He said it’s “desirable” angularity.
This is a purely cosmetic and permanent procedure.
Dr. Weintraub, who performs two of the procedures each week in his Manhattan practice, makes an incision from inside a patient’s mouth.
About 75 percent of procedures are performed on women. An operation usually costs between $9,500 and $12,500.
The risks are low and complications are rare. In rare cases, a patient will suffer from infection at the incision site or injury to certain nerves in the face.
If the procedure is botched, a person could end up with an asymmetrical face. This might require another cosmetic procedure to fix.
Recovery is often quick. Dr. Weintraub said a person who has oral fat removal surgery can return to work the next day.
It may take some time for the angular jawline to appear in recipients, as some recipients suffer from swelling for weeks after the procedure.
Radiofrequency micro-needling
Microneedling is a relatively painless procedure where a small device is used to puncture their skin in an effort to refresh and rejuvenate it.
Dr Weintraub described it as a “beautiful thing”, where a person’s face can look refreshed and brand new.
Using a small device with a needle attached, a surgeon will poke small holes in a person’s skin tissue.
Then, a radio frequency wave will target the tissues under the skin. This warms the skin and stimulates the growth of new collagen fibers.
Collagen is a protein that helps build connective tissues in the body. It is particularly valuable for the skin, as it allows it to resist stretching and pulling.
When the skin repairs itself, it is smoother and looks cleaner. It also makes a person look younger.
The procedure itself will usually take around 20 minutes to cover the entire face.
Because it causes little pain and is minimally invasive, people can just walk out of their surgeon’s office and go on with the rest of their day without downtime.
The procedure usually costs between $1,000 and $2,000 for a single session.
cheekbone fillers
Often a procedure associated with the removal of buccal fat, cheekbone fillers are also gaining in popularity.
The procedure works by adding volume to a person’s cheekbone by stimulating collagen production in the cheeks.
The patient receives injections of hyaluronic acid, a natural fluid produced in the eyes and joints.
Its main purpose is to lubricate body parts. People with arthritis can receive these injections to help relieve joint pain.
When put into the cheeks, the fluids give the skin around the cheekbones a more distinct appearance.
The procedure smoothes wrinkles around the nose and mouth and makes the cheek more pronounced.
Some may also use the injections to give their face a more symmetrical look, balancing out any unevenness in the cheekbones.
A patient can return to regular daily activities immediately after receiving the filler and take about two days to appear fully in a patient.
It can cost between $500 and $1,000 per hit a person receives, with one hit needed for each cheek.
Fox and Bedroom eye lift
The surgical creation of more “sensual” and “sexy” eyebrows was another trend that emerged in late 2022 and continued into the new year.
Fox eyes, the slanted eyebrows described by some as “almond-shaped”, raise the outside of a person’s eyebrows.
The operation makes a person’s eyes appear longer and smooths out the wrinkles around them, making them look younger.
Although there are many different ways for a surgeon to create this effect, the most common is a practice called PDO threading.
For this practice, a surgeon numbs a person’s eyebrows and then places threads under a person’s skin.
These threads will raise a person’s eyebrows, giving them the appearance of fox eyes. Their effect lasts about three months.
Fox eye procedures typically cost between $500 and $1,000.
Dr. Weintraub also offers a similar procedure, called an “in-bedroom eye lift.” This procedure modifies the eyebrows using a filler and lifts the center of the eyebrows.
It creates an effect similar to fox eyes, removing wrinkles and making a person look younger.
